Is it hard to get a job at twilio?

Free Coding Questions Catalog
Boost your coding skills with our essential coding questions catalog. Take a step towards a better tech career now!

Landing a job at Twilio can be challenging, but with the right preparation and understanding of their hiring process, it's entirely achievable. Twilio is known for its innovative communication platforms and seeks talented individuals who can contribute to its dynamic environment. Here's a breakdown to help you navigate the process effectively.

Twilio Overview

Twilio is a leading cloud communications platform that enables developers to build, scale, and operate real-time communications within software applications. They offer services like SMS, voice, video, and authentication, making them a pivotal player in the tech industry.

Hiring Process

Application Submission

Your journey begins with submitting a well-crafted resume that highlights your relevant skills and experiences. Tailor your resume to match the job description to increase your chances of getting noticed.

Technical Interviews

Twilio places a strong emphasis on technical proficiency. Expect a series of coding interviews that test your problem-solving abilities, data structures, and algorithms knowledge.

System Design Interviews

For more senior roles, system design interviews are common. You'll be asked to design scalable and efficient systems, demonstrating your ability to handle real-world engineering challenges.

Behavioral Interviews

Twilio values cultural fit and collaboration. Behavioral interviews assess your soft skills, teamwork, and how you align with the company's values.

Difficulty Level

Getting a job at Twilio is competitive due to its reputation and the high quality of applicants. However, with dedicated preparation and the right resources, you can enhance your chances significantly.

How to Prepare

Grokking System Design Fundamentals

Understanding system design is crucial for technical and senior roles at Twilio. This course provides a solid foundation to tackle complex design problems. Grokking System Design Fundamentals

Grokking the Coding Interview: Patterns for Coding Questions

Enhance your coding skills by mastering common patterns used in interviews. This course offers structured approaches to solving various coding problems. Grokking the Coding Interview: Patterns for Coding Questions

System Design Mock Interview

Practice makes perfect. Engage in mock interviews to receive personalized feedback and improve your system design capabilities. System Design Mock Interview

Additional Resources

Explore insightful blogs to deepen your understanding and stay updated with the latest trends:

Preparing thoroughly by leveraging these resources will equip you with the knowledge and confidence needed to secure a position at Twilio. Good luck!

TAGS
Coding Interview
System Design Interview
CONTRIBUTOR
Design Gurus Team
-

GET YOUR FREE

Coding Questions Catalog

Design Gurus Newsletter - Latest from our Blog
Boost your coding skills with our essential coding questions catalog.
Take a step towards a better tech career now!
Explore Answers
Does a 2nd interview mean I got the job?
What is the median of two sorted arrays?
Explore efficient techniques to find the median of two sorted arrays with our comprehensive guide.
Is it hard to get into Anthropic?
Related Courses
Image
Grokking the Coding Interview: Patterns for Coding Questions
Grokking the Coding Interview Patterns in Java, Python, JS, C++, C#, and Go. The most comprehensive course with 476 Lessons.
Image
Grokking Modern AI Fundamentals
Master the fundamentals of AI today to lead the tech revolution of tomorrow.
Image
Grokking Data Structures & Algorithms for Coding Interviews
Unlock Coding Interview Success: Dive Deep into Data Structures and Algorithms.
Image
One-Stop Portal For Tech Interviews.
Copyright © 2025 Design Gurus, LLC. All rights reserved.